Morphology, Surface Structure, and Elastic Properties of PBT-Based Copolyesters with PEO-b-PEB-b-PEO Triblock Copolymer Soft Segments
摘要:
The elasticity of commonly known poly(butylene terephthalate)−poly(tetramethylene oxide) (PBT−PTMO)-based copoly(ether ester)s is increased by replacement of PTMO soft segments with poly(ethylene oxide)-block-poly(ethylene-stat-butylene)-block-poly(ethylene oxide) (PEO-b-PEB-b-PEO) triblock copolymer soft segments containing a nonpolar middle block based on hydrogenated polybutadiene (PEB). The incorporation of this strongly incompatible PEB block resulted in the aimed increased phase separation between the PBT hard blocks and the soft segment phase, leading to a disperse PBT phase and hence to an increased elasticity. Dynamic shear experiments in combination with small-angle X-ray scattering revealed that crystallization of the PBT hard segments occurs from a microphase-separated melt.
